A historic tooth has been found by a five-year-old in Cassiobury Park.

A potentially prehistoric horse tooth has been discovered in Cassiobury Park by a fossil-loving five-year-old.

But after coming across it again this week, the Abbots Langley mum sought expert opinions on what it was., one said it was a horse's cheek tooth, adding:"I'm not enough of an expert to know the particular species or age, but it definitely looks old, most likely Pleistocene ." "A radiocarbon date would establish whether the tooth was younger than 50,000 years old but they are expensive.

Reflecting on the moment it was found, Emily said: “My first thought when Ayda brought it over was 'wow that looks old', and she said she had found dinosaur tooth as she is obsessed with dinosaurs and everything to do with them.The tooth that Ayda thought was from a dinosaur
